Job Description

Summary

This supervisory role involves leading a team that handles payroll for retired military members and annuitants, including reviewing complex pay transactions, resolving issues, and managing staff tasks like scheduling and performance reviews.

It's a good fit for someone with federal government experience in military pay processing who enjoys guiding others and ensuring accurate financial operations.

The position is based in Cleveland, Ohio, and requires strong attention to detail and leadership skills.

Full Job Description

This job announcement uses the Subject Matter Expert Panel to evaluate applicants.

** The effective date of your SF-50 must reflect that you will meet the 52-week time in grade requirement within 30 days of the announcement closing.

** Awards SF-50 will not be accepted, as those do not contain required information.

GS-08 QUALIFICATIONS One year of specialized experience equivalent in level of difficulty and responsibility to that of the next lower grade (GS-07) within the federal service, which demonstrates the ability to perform the duties of the position, is required.

Specialized experience is defined as: Reviewing and processing a wide variety of complex military payroll transactions, determining entitlements, examining and verifying all documents for propriety, completeness and accuracy, reviewing and processing final actions to resolve various complicated military payroll problems or issues using variety of techniques.

Time-in-Grade: Current or former federal employees who have held a GS position in the preceding 52 weeks, must meet the time in grade requirement.

Applicant must have served 52 weeks as a GS-07 or higher grade in Federal Service.

GS-09 QUALIFICATIONSOne year of specialized experience equivalent in level of difficulty and responsibility to that of the next lower grade (GS-08) within the federal service, which demonstrates the ability to perform the duties of the position, is required.

Specialized experience is defined as: Applying expert-level knowledge of a large body of military pay rules, procedures and operations sufficient to process pay actions requiring audits, corrections, and adjustments of several interrelated aspects of military pay, sufficient to provide leadership, training and support to others responsible for this work, experience must include applying expert-level knowledge of related payroll systems sufficient to take necessary intervention and bypass of normal automated systems and procedures, and resolve issues within the automated systems.

Time-in-Grade: Current or former federal employees who have held a GS position in the preceding 52 weeks, must meet the time in grade requirement.

Applicant must have served 52 weeks as a GS-08 or higher grade in Federal Service.

You may qualify for consideration if meeting time-in grade, specialized experience, education requirement, 90 days after competitive appointment requirement, and all other qualification requirements within 30 calendar days after the closing date of the announcement, unless otherwise indicated on the announcement.

Major Duties:

  • Plan work to be accomplished by subordinates, establish priorities and prepare schedules for completion of work.
  • Provide guidance to Military Pay Technicians on complex problems or rejected transactions affecting retiree and annuitant pay accounts.
  • Review work with the authority to accept, amend or reject, to insure acceptable quality and quantity.
  • Perform internal personnel administration and management tasks.
  • Initiate personnel actions involving promotions, status changes, awards, disciplinary actions and separations.
